Senior Software Engineer

Building enterprise software
with precision and purpose

I'm Adrian Wojciech Wojtyczka — a Senior .NET Developer with 14+ years of experience crafting scalable web applications, microservices, and high-performance solutions for businesses across Italy, Switzerland, and Europe.

14+
Years of experience
20+
Projects delivered
99.5%
Performance gains

Engineering excellence,
delivered consistently

Combining hands-on development expertise with technical leadership to build solutions that scale.

With over 14 years in professional software development, I specialize in building enterprise web applications, microservices architectures, and performance-critical systems using the Microsoft technology stack.

My track record includes optimizing overall system performance with improvements up to 99.8%, improving SQL queries execution, and successfully migrating monolithic applications to scalable microservices architectures. I consistently deliver measurable improvements that directly impact business operations.

Beyond code, I bring value through technical mentorship, establishing coding standards, and architecting solutions that balance business needs with technical excellence. I actively leverage AI tools like Claude AI for code analysis, code review, and quality improvement — integrating them into my daily workflow to deliver more robust and maintainable solutions. I've delivered over 20 projects ranging from desktop utilities to multi-tenant SaaS platforms serving thousands of users.

Based in Italy and currently working in Switzerland, I'm open to opportunities in Switzerland and across Europe.

Expert

C# ASP.NET Core Blazor .NET 10 SQL / T-SQL Entity Framework Core

Architecture & Design

SOLID Principles Design Patterns DDD Microservices Event-Driven Multi-Tenant

Cloud & DevOps

Azure DevOps CI/CD RabbitMQ Azure Service Bus Git

Databases

SQL Server MySQL SQLite

Testing & Quality

xUnit Moq Selenium Code Reviews

AI-Augmented Development

Claude AI GitHub Copilot AI Code Analysis AI Code Review

A proven track record

From energy contract platforms to emergency management systems — enterprise software at every scale.

May 2024 — Present

Senior Software Engineer

Pico Systems Sagl — Lugano, Switzerland
  • Architecting and implementing new features for SEM (Sharp Energy Manager), an enterprise gas and power contract management platform.
  • Optimized file import performance by 99.5%, reducing execution time from almost 30 minutes to only 5 seconds.
  • Optimized several critical SQL queries, achieving significant performance improvements across the platform.
  • Established company-wide coding standards and architectural patterns, improving code maintainability.
  • Leading technical mentorship with dedicated on-site lessons.
  • Leveraging AI tools (Claude AI, GitHub Copilot) for code analysis, code review, and bug reduction, improving overall code quality.
C#.NET 10BlazorASP.NET CoreT-SQLAzure DevOps
November 2022 — April 2024

Software Engineer

sureVIVE SA — Mendrisio, Switzerland
  • Contributed to migrating the Momentum emergency management platform from monolithic to microservices architecture.
  • Designed enterprise Event Bus using RabbitMQ and Azure Service Bus for real-time inter-service communication.
  • Built interactive Power BI dashboards tracking emergency response KPIs for stakeholders.
  • Worked in cross-functional Agile/Scrum environment with distributed teams.
C#.NET 8ASP.NET CoreDockerKubernetesRabbitMQAzure Service Bus
May 2020 — October 2022

Senior .NET Developer

DOS Group SA — Mendrisio, Switzerland
  • Modernized legacy .NET Framework application to .NET 6, enabling Linux containerization.
  • Optimized SQL query performance by 99.8%, reducing execution from 20+ minutes to a couple of seconds.
  • Architected microservices Event Bus for real-time distributed communication.
  • Served as technical consultant at EOC (Ente Ospedaliero Cantonale) for healthcare applications.
C#.NET 6ASP.NET CoreEntity Framework CoreDockerSQL Server
January 2018 — April 2020

Web Software Developer

Keros Digital SA — Mendrisio, Switzerland
  • Optimized stock synchronization achieving 40x speed improvement - from 20 minutes to under 30 seconds.
  • Implemented RESTful API integration with Channel Advisor for multi-marketplace inventory automation.
  • Integrated multiple warehouse management systems using REST, SOAP, and FTP protocols.
  • Led offshore development team and conducted code reviews.
C#.NET Framework 4.7ASP.NET MVCREST/SOAP APIsMySQL
June 2012 — August 2017

Software Developer

EVA Sistemi S.r.l. & Evoluzione Sistemi S.r.l. — Gallarate, Italy
  • Scaled multi-tenant SaaS energy contract platform from 4 to 9 partner integrations.
  • Modernized legacy Access 97 modules to web-based .NET solutions.
  • Automated data entry processes, reducing manual effort up to 80%.
C#T-SQL.NET FrameworkSQL Server

Solutions that deliver impact

A selection of notable projects demonstrating expertise across energy, healthcare, emergency management, and data engineering.

Energy Contract Management Platform

Enterprise web application for gas and power contract management, serving multiple business customers. Achieved 99.5% file import optimization and optimized several critical SQL queries. Established company-wide coding standards and architectural patterns.

C#.NET 10BlazorASP.NET CoreT-SQLAzure DevOps

Emergency Management Platform

Mission-critical platform for real-time emergency response, acquired by Rega. Contributed to monolith-to-microservices migration, designed enterprise Event Bus for inter-service communication, and built Power BI dashboards for emergency response KPIs.

C#ASP.NET CoreDockerRabbitMQAzure Service BusPower BI

Omni-Channel Order Management

OMS for fashion industry managing orders across multiple marketplaces. Achieved 40x stock synchronization speedup, integrated Channel Advisor APIs, and connected multiple warehouse systems via REST, SOAP, and FTP file exchange protocols.

C#ASP.NET MVC.NET FrameworkREST/SOAPMySQL

Multi-Tenant Healthcare SaaS

End-to-end solution for physiotherapy clinics managing 5,000+ monthly appointments, with invoicing, employee and room management. Analytics reports for performance tracking and CRM integration for automated marketing campaigns.

C#ASP.NET CoreVue.js 2TypeScriptMySQLSyncfusion

Cross-Platform Driving School System

Modernizing a legacy Flash application with Blazor Hybrid for web and desktop deployment. Offline-first architecture for reliable classroom use, with interactive teaching tools including virtual whiteboard and content annotation.

C#.NET 10Blazor HybridMudBlazorMySQLSQLite

Hospital Emergency Key Management

Web application running on kiosk-mode tablets alongside key cabinets enabling the hospital staff to retrieve emergency keys. Supports remote key release on behalf of requesting users and full audit logging.

C#.NET FrameworkT-SQLSOAPActive DirectorySQL Server

Business Intelligence Suite

Desktop application parsing XML e-invoices into structured Excel datasets. Comprehensive Power BI dashboards enabling multi-dimensional financial analysis for cash flow, vendor insights, and company performance.

C#.NET Framework 4.8WinFormsSQLitePower BI

PagoPA Payment Request Manager

Desktop application integrating with the Italian government PagoPA payment system via REST APIs. Manages payment request creation and PDF notice generation, enabling citizens to pay administrative fees for automotive practices.

C#.NET FrameworkWinFormsREST APIsOAuth2Dapper

IT Company Data Aggregation

Sophisticated web scraping solution building a comprehensive database of Italian IT companies. Implemented Damerau-Levenshtein algorithm for intelligent duplicate detection achieving 99%+ accuracy, with automatic CAPTCHA solving.

C#.NET 6SeleniumDapperSQL Server

Let's work together

I'm open to opportunities in Switzerland and across Europe. Feel free to reach out — I'd be happy to connect.